Clara Schaar of Morris Lodge in Bangor, Sask., and formerly of Melville, Sask., wife of the late Paul Schaar, entered her eternal rest on Monday, June 25, 2018 at St. Peter’s Hospital in Melville at the age of 102 years.
Clara was born on Jan. 16, 1916 at Reward, Sask., a daughter to George and Barbara (nee Feist) Schell.
Clara grew up on the family farm and attended Amaranth School. She worked at various jobs, and helped her parents on the family farm.
She moved to Melville in 1946 to work at St. Peter’s Hospital. While there, she met Paul Schaar at a skating club. In 1947, she was united in marriage to Paul and remained in Melville.
She enjoyed growing flowers, gardening, knitting, sewing, making different crafts, watching hockey and visiting. Paul passed away in 1989 and Clara continued to live in their home until 2015, and then moved to Morris Lodge in Bangor where she resided.
When Clara was 93 years old, she wrote down some of her memories while she was growing up: milking cows, feeding the calves and pigs, gathering eggs, washing clothes for 11 people, cooking, making nine loaves of bread every second day, planting a garden, hoeing and weeding, canning fruit, vegetables and chicken. They had an ice house in the winter to freeze beef, making country-style sausage and liver sausage, as well headcheese. When the slough by the barn froze, there were six of them who would have to share one pair of skates, going to school with the buggy in summer and the sleigh in winter. Clara also remembered working for a family with an elderly grandma and was paid $5 a month.
